Donald Curtis
(1915-1997)
Prolific Science of Mind
Speaker and Writer


Donald Curtis was an outstanding leader in New Thought and metaphysics for over twenty years, Dr. Donald Curtis was the senior minister of the Unity Church of Dallas where he ministered to thousands from the pulpit and through his regular radio and television programs.

Donald Curtis (Curtis Rudolf) was born in Eugene, Oregon on February 27, 1915. He was raised on a farm near Spokane, Washington. His father, Carl Rudolf, was elected County Commissioner of Spokane for four consecutive years. Curtis received a B.S. from School of Speech, Northwestern, Evanston, Illinois, in 1936, and a M.A. from Northwestern in 1937. He was an instructor for the Allegheny College, Northwestern University, Duquesne University, Assistant Director at Pittsburgh Community Theater and Associate Director and Teacher at Pasadena Community Playhouse. From 1940-1954 he was an actor in major motion pictures, television, radio and the stage. He played in Cecil B. DeMille’s "The Ten Commandments".

From 1949-1953 he was a Science of Mind Student, training for practitioner and ministry in New York at First Church of Religious Science, Frederick Bailes’ ministry; and Church of Truth. In 1954 he became minister of Santa Barbara Church of Religious Science, until 1957 when he became Minister-Director of Science of Mind Church in Los Angeles. There he was publisher of monthly magazine The Golden Bridge. In 1968, he became Minister of First Church of Religious Science in Dallas, Texas; originator and speaker on "Science of Mind" TV program on Channel 8 for 36 weeks; had daily radio vignettes on WFAA Radio; and was a guest speaker for various organizations. In 1969 He founded and was Minister of Science of Mind Church and Institute of Dallas, Texas; and founded Science of Mind Church of Houston. He conducted 15-minute radio programs on KBOX and KVIL, Dallas.

He was a noted author and lecturer. In addition to his major books, HELPING HEAVEN HAPPEN, YOUR THOUGHTS CAN CHANGE YOUR LIFE, HUMAN PROBLEMS AND HOW TO SOLVE THEM, DAILY POWER FOR JOYFUL LIVING, THE GOLDEN BRIDGE: and  NEW AGE UNDERSTANDING, he authored many inspirational booklets and wrote numerous articles which appeared regularly over the years in Science of Mind, New Thought Quarterly, and Unity periodicals. His writings have been used as textbooks in healing, meditation, and spiritual education at many churches and centers.

Dr. Curtis's sales and executive and leadership training seminars were popular in the business and professional fields. He was in great demand as an after-dinner, convention, and service club speaker. He spoke and conducted seminars at Unity and other metaphysical churches throughout the USA and abroad. He spoke and taught regularly at the International New Thought Alliance Congress each year. Through the Spiritual Unity of Nations and other organizations throughout the world, Dr. Curtis worked tirelessly for human understanding, international cooperation, and world peace.

An extensive traveler, he spoke throughout Europe, Asia, the Caribbean Islands, and carried on a large correspondence with readers, teachers, and students all over the world. A deep student of world religions, Dr. Curtis studied with the yogis and holy men of India, spending time in their ashrams, as well as seeking out the counsel and instruction of Buddhist monks and Tibetan lamas. In Japan, he studied Oriental techniques of healing, studied Zen, did research in Shinto and Buddhism, the traditional older religions, and spoke at the centers of many of the "new religions" there, including an extensive lecture tour for Seicho-No-Ie founded by Masaharu Taniguchi.

Dr. Curtis's broad background and universal approach to spiritual matters made him welcome in all religious groups. His printed sermons and cassette tape recordings awere sent to students throughout the world. He headed a staff of several ministers and teachers at the Christ-centered ministry of the Unity Church of Dallas.

Donald Curtis passed on to a broader field of service on 22nd May 1997. He will be remembered as one of the most versatile, active, and influential figures in the New Thought Movement over the past fifty years.
